The Gempei war was a conflicts between the Taira and Minamoto clan during the Heian period that led to the Taira clan felling. The total estimated casualties of the war was 50,000 20,000 form the Minamoto clan (Yoritomo) and 30,000 form the Taira clan. After the Gempei war the establishment of the Kamakura period began. The first shogun was Minamoto Yoritomo. (Newworldencyclopedia.org, 2017) (En.m.wikipedia.org, 2017)

Minamoto Yoritomo samurai leader born 9 May 1147 and died 9 February 1199. Yoritomo gained military dictator over the hegemony army. Over the past seven years from 1185 began The first established bakufu or shogunate in the Kamakura headquarters. (Static.newworldencyclopedia.org, 2017) (Biography.yourdictionary.com, 2017)
-
Yoritomo started to become weak and fearful that his position of shogun would be challenged so he started to liquidate many of his brothers and close relatives. After died his two young sons were the second and third shoguns of the Kamakura period. (Static.newworldencyclopedia.org, 2017) (Biography.yourdictionary.com, 2017)

Toyotomi Hideyoshi was a Born February 2, 1536 and died on September 18, 1598. Hideyoshi served Oda Nobunaga to roses and to become Nobunaga leading general. When Nobunaga died Hideyoshi took military power from 1582 to 1598.(Newworldencyclopedia.org, 2017)

Yoshinobu became the 15th Tokugawa shogun in 1866 after lemochi died of heart failure at the age of 20. Yoshinobu strengthen the Tokugawa government by the United States military equipment and the assistance from the Second French Empire to boost the national navy and army.
